July 24, 200718 yr Pulled the trigger and bought. Exterior model is nice some, has raised detail around tail area and things like vents on exterior too. Going into VC however showed things were different than expected. Looks dated not as nice as pics on website. Lettering fonts in VC looked like just from old IFly 747. very low resolution and textures make this model appear to be a FS9 port. Panel screens had blue gray tint instead of black tint. Upper VC panel has better raised detail than Lvl-D's 767. The bad came with flight model though. Got good frame rates with FSX (7 to 10 FPS better than Lvl-D). Pitch rate average or above for airliner of this size, however roll rate was way off more like a default baron or caravan. Took out the level-d 767 and default 747 for comparison. They rolled at much lower rate than AeroSim's 777 and are similar aircraft. Do not recommend unless AeroSim fixes and updates VC textures and flight model. Maybe A FMC would be appropriate since this is only $5.00 cheaper than Wilcos (which has a bugged FMC). I'm out 35.00 as AeroSim takes the same policy as SimMarket, no refunds, buyer beware (But that I knew going in so its on me). Hopefully there will be a patch but I'm not holding my breath. This is only after 10 min of flying it. Haven't use navigation yet.Will
July 24, 200718 yr This 777-200 is actually a port from another fs9 product by aerosim called Shuttle Flight. Its on the Japanese version of web site and has the same exact 777 and cockpit shown in pictures along with a 777-300 and 747-400 and multiple Japanese airports. The english web site made it sound like it was all new for FSX. You live and learn..
